
Yarn: Malabrigo Yarn Merino Worsted (Burgundy) approx. 0.1 skein
Needles: 4 mm / US 6 circular
I knitted to 8 inches before grafting together. Like many I did a provisional cast-on and then grafted using kitchener stitch.
This was a great quick knit. I'll probably make quite a few of these as my scrap yarn pile is growing. For anyone who needs a 1-2 hour break from a big project and have some worsted weight scrap yarn lying about, this is great for instant gratification.
